Skip to main content

AccessTr.neT


Barkod ile Oy sayısını arttırma

alpertunga65
alpertunga65
4
2179

Barkod ile Oy sayısını arttırma

#2
Sayın alpertunga65,

Konu ilk anlatım mesajınızda yazdığınız bir ifadenize
Alıntı:her adayın karşısında, kendisine verilen oyu arttıran bir buton mevcut. Hem oyları sayan kişilere zaman kazandırmak, hem de oyları kaydederken yapılabilecek hataları en aza indirgemek için (başka birine oy vermek, başkasının oyunu silme gibi)

yönelik olarak;dikkatinizi çekmek ve üzerinde düşünülmesi gerektiğine dair bir uyarıda bulunmak amacı ile,bir hususu belirtmekte fayda var kanısındayım.

Bahsini yaptığınız ilgili form üzerindeki OY VER + adlı butonu dahil etmenizin amacı olarak,yukarıdaki ifadenizde geçen bir kısımda belirttiğiniz izaha göre (oyların biraz daha rahat sayımını sağlamak düşüncesi için) evet geçerli sayılabilir.fakat,ifadenizin ikinci kısmı (hataları azaltmak,başka birine oy vermek veya oyunu silmek,v.s…) için aynı geçerliliğin olması zor.zira,zaten eğer bu oy sayımında görevli olacak kişiler bu işlemleri yapmaya uygun karakterlerse illa ki bu yukarıda yazılı olanları bir şekilde yapacaktır.kaldı ki,bunu yapabilmeye de müsait bir form kullanımı ve oy kontrol mekanizması sorunu söz konusu.bu butona art arda istenildiği kadar basılabilir.başkalarının dikkatli bakmadıkları esnalarda da bu da mümkün,fark edilmez çünkü.

zira,velev ki bu işlemle görevli kişilerin bilerek ya da bilmeksizin birkaç kez bu butona basmaları durumunda,oy sayı farklılığı belirlendiğinde,belki de tekrar sayımlara gidilmek zorunda kalınacak.bu da,hem zaman kaybı hem de sonuçların neticelenmesinde gecikme yaratacak ya da sorunlar oluşacak…

ayrıca,yeri gelmişken belirtmekte de fayda var,zaten bilinen bir husus ama yine bilgi açısından olsun diye;önce oyların geçerli / geçersiz diye tasnifi yapılır.ardından da,bu geçerli oylar üzerinden adayların oy dağılımları tasnif edilir.

Bu sebeple,bu hususa da ayrıca bir yönelmek ve buna çözümler bulmak gerekir diye düşünmekteyim.birkaç öneri mahiyetinde aşağıdaki hususlar öneri olarak yazılmıştır.

1)      Mesela;oy sayısı ile adaylara tahsis edilecek oy sayısının birbiri ile eşit olmasına yönelik olarak bir kontrol uygulaması yapılabilir.

Ya geçerli oy değerinin gösterileceği metin kutusundaki değer ya da toplam oy değerinin gösterileceği metin kutusundaki değer üzerinden elde edilecek bu oy sayısını,aday oy sayısı alanındaki (tüm adayların) toplam sayı ile karşılaştırmak sureti ile,verilen oy değeri ile sayılan oy değerlerinin eşit olup olmadıklarına dair bir fark karşılaştırması yapılabilir.

Hatta,eğer fark söz konusu ise,sayım esnasında dikkati çekmesi için bir uyarı mesajı da dahil edilebilir.

2)      Geçerli oy,geçersiz oy ve toplam oy denetim kutularındaki değerleri ondalık basamaklı olarak değil de,genel sayı olarak ayarlayınız.bu daha doğru bir değer gösterme olacaktır.

3)      Aday oy miktarı alanı için (sadece görsellik açısından);select top … /desc Sql (daha geniş kullanımı için lütfen site içerisinde arama yaparak bilgi edininiz) sorgulama yöntemi ile her bir göreve dair üst sıralarda hangi adayın ilk sıralarda yer aldığını görebilmek anlamında bir görsellik sağlanabilir.bu sıralamayı görme öncesinde de oy verme butonunun içerisine formu tazeleme komut ifadesini de dahil etmek gerekir ki,her oy verme sonrasında bu sıralama güncellenmiş olsun.

4)      Hatalı oy sil butonu içeriğinde bir düzenleme yaparak mesaj çıkmasını engelleyebilirsiniz. Tıpkı oy ver butonunda olduğu gibi,direkt işlemin gerçekleşmesini sağlayabilirsiniz.zaten bu amaç için kullanılacağından dolayı mesaja gerek yok.aksi takdirde,aynı mantık,o zaman;oy ver butonu için de olmalı.eğer ki,amaç kolaylık sağlamak ve zamandan kazanmak ise.

Bu konularda kısaca üzerinden geçerek belirtmek ve paylaşımda bulunmak istediklerim bunlar.elbette daha derinlemesine ve ayrıntılı olarak uygulamanız incelendiğinde başka önerilerde oluşabilir,geneli için.fakat şu an itibarı ile,konuda bahsettiğiniz talebinizin aslında bir parçası ve önemli bir kısmı diye düşündüğüm bu hususları bahsedip,oy sayımları öncesinde ilk elde edilmesi gerekenlerin önce doğru veriler olması gerektiği ardından da doğru seçim sonuçlarının çıkması ve adil bir sonuçlama elde edilmesi için başlangıç aşamalarında ve oy verme esnalarında yapılması gerekenlere dair tekrar düşünülmesi ve buna yöntemler bularak çözümler bulmaya imkan vermek amacı iledir.

Barkod kullanımı konusuna gelince;hazırlamayı istediğiniz uygulamanız ile bu barkod kullanımı çok da uygun düşünülebilecek bir yapıda değil.teferruatı da ayrı bir husus.bir ürün satıcısı gibi düşünürsek eğer;ya oy pusulalarına barkod eklemesi uygulanması gerekecek ya da oy pusulalarında adaylara dair bir barkod alanı söz konusu olacak.

Ayrıca,kaldı ki,sadece seçim dönemlerinde ve tek kullanımlık olabilecek zamanlar için söz konusu olacağından sırf bu oylama için bir barkod sistemi girişimi pek de uygun ya da gerekli olmayacaktır.ülkemizde dahi seçim süreçlerinde bile uygulanmamaktadır.bu sebeple,bana göre;uygulama üzerinden gidilerek çeşitli işlemlerin oluşturulmasının sağlanması ile bu hususa dair hem bir önlemler çalışması hem de kontrol mekanizmasının oluşturulması daha yerinde olacaktır.elbette,bütün bu yazılanlar benim kendi nacizane yorumlarım ve düşünce paylaşımlarımdır.illa ki olacak şartı ile gidilecek olunduğunda,elbette ki,bu hususa dair çalışmalar söz konusu olabilir.bu da paylaşıma açıktır.bilgilerinize.

İyi çalışmalar,
Saygılar.
Herkes, kendisinin AR-GE'cisidir...


Konulara eklenen Uygulama içeriğine yönelik Tavsiyeler
Alt Form Denetim Değerlerine ulaşma ve Alt Form Güncelleme
Kapatırken Düzenle (Compact On Close) Seçeneğinin İşaretlenmesi Hakkında
Cevapla

Bir hesap oluşturun veya yorum yapmak için giriş yapın

Yorum yapmak için üye olmanız gerekiyor

ya da

Bu Konudaki Yorumlar
Cvp: Barkod ile Oy sayısını arttırma - Yazar: atoz112 - 14/12/2014, 15:42